Christmas Fasting

December 15, 2009 Filed Under: Current Thoughts

PumpkinPieA few years ago I fasted for about ten days before Christmas. It was torture. I found an entry in my journal that was humorous to read:

It is quiet and the family members are spread all over the Inn this evening. I am alone in the living room in my comfortable chair enjoying the warmth and our beautiful Frasier Fur tree. I am on the fourth day of a ten-day fast. Everywhere there are good things to eat. At brunch this morning there were waffles and fresh fruit with whipped cream, hash brown potatoes, and eggs over easy. Within a few hours I was drafted to drive to the Grand Traverse Pie Company where everyone had coffee and berry pie and chicken pot pie.

I called in a pizza order and it just arrived for the family. A little while ago Heidi walked through the lobby with a pumpkin dessert with whipped cream. Kyle hss ground and brewed some fresh coffee. Good food is everywhere—everywhere.

I have not eaten since Tuesday night.

Celebrate the First Snowfall

December 15, 2009 Filed Under: Current Thoughts, Faith and Family

AustinTree

I am of the firm opinion that one should always celebrate the occasion of the first snowfall of the season. It spit snow yesterday and I was right on the fringe of breaking into celebration, but it didn’t stick. It was really not a very impressive snowfall, so it cannot be considered the first snowfall of the season. They said we could expect a couple inches of snow this afternoon, but I am about to close up my study for the day and winter night is falling and we have not had a flake of snow all day.

In the winter of 1991 we lived in a country home nestled in a pleasant valley on a small farm situated on a dead-end road. It was in the heart of God for us to live there for a few important years when our older children were small. After dinner one winter night Lois promised to make cookies if I would drive into Danville for butter, or milk, or flower, or sugar—the details escape me.
